Sony to build space lasers with new satellite services unit

Sony on Thursday said it formed a new company that will build and supply devices that allow small satellites in orbit to communicate with one another via laser beams, dipping into the fast-growing space sector.

Sony Space Communications Corp, registered on Wednesday, is meant to take advantage of laser technology to avoid a bottleneck of radio frequencies. The devices will work between satellites in space and satellites communicating with ground stations.

The company did not say when it expects to have its first commercial device operating in space, whether it has existing customers lined up or how much money it has invested into the technology to date.

There are roughly 12,000 satellites in orbit, a number that is projected to increase rapidly in the coming years as rocket companies slash the cost of launching things to space, and as firms like Amazon and SpaceX build vast networks of low-earth satellites to carry internet communications to all the globe.

“The amount of data used in orbit is also increasing year by year, but the amount of available radio waves is limited,” the new company’s president, Kyohei Iwamoto, said in a statement.

SpaceX makes its own laser communications devices in-house and first launched them on its Starlink satellites late last year.

Sony said one of its first successful tests occurred in 2020 when it transmitted high-definition image data by laser from the International Space Station to a ground station in Japan.

Ethiopian volcano erupts for first time in nearly 12,000 years

The Hayli Gubbi volcano in Ethiopia’s Afar region has erupted for the first time in almost 12,000 years, sending massive ash plumes soaring up to 14 kilometres into the atmosphere, according to the Toulouse Volcanic Ash Advisory Centre.

The eruption began on Sunday and lasted several hours. Hayli Gubbi, located around 800 kilometres northeast of Addis Ababa near the Eritrean border, sits within the geologically active Rift Valley, where two major tectonic plates meet. The volcano rises roughly 500 metres above the surrounding landscape.

Ash from the eruption drifted across the region, spreading over Yemen, Oman, India, and parts of Pakistan. Satellite imagery and social-media videos captured a towering column of white smoke billowing into the sky.

The Smithsonian Institution’s Global Volcanism Program notes that Hayli Gubbi has no recorded eruptions during the Holocene, the period dating back about 12,000 years to the end of the last Ice Age.

Volcanologist Simon Carn of Michigan Technological University also confirmed on Bluesky that the volcano had “no record of Holocene eruptions.”

Cloudflare outage easing after millions of internet users affected

A global outage at web-infrastructure firm Cloudflare began to ease on Tuesday afternoon after preventing people from accessing major internet platforms, including X and ChatGPT.

Cloudflare, whose network handles around a fifth of web traffic, said it started to investigate the internal service degradation around 6:40 a.m. ET. It has deployed a fix but some customers might still be impacted as it recovers service.

The incident marked the latest hit to major online services. An outage of Amazon’s cloud service last month caused global turmoil as thousands of popular websites and apps, including Snapchat, were inaccessible due to the disruption.

Cloudflare – whose shares were down about 5% in premarket trading – runs one of the world’s largest networks that helps websites and apps load faster and stay online by protecting them from traffic surges and cyberattacks.

The latest outage prevented users from accessing platforms such as Canva, X, and ChatGPT, prompting users to log outage reports with Downdetector.

Downdetector tracks outages by collating status reports from a number of sources. “We saw a spike in unusual traffic to one of Cloudflare’s services beginning at 11:20 UTC. That caused some traffic passing through Cloudflare’s network to experience errors,” the company said in an emailed statement.

“We are all hands on deck to make sure all traffic is served without errors.”

X and ChatGPT-creator OpenAI did not immediately respond to requests for comment. – REUTERS

China sends its youngest astronaut to ‘Heavenly Palace’ space station

China’s Shenzhou-21 space rocket and its crew including the youngest member of its astronaut corps blasted off on Friday atop a Long March-2F rocket from the Jiuquan Satellite Launch Centre in northwest China, Chinese state media reported.

It was the seventh mission to the permanently inhabited Chinese space station since it was completed in 2022, Reuters reported.

Missions on China’s Shenzhou-21 spacecraft involve trios of astronauts on six-month stays in space, with veteran astronauts increasingly replaced by younger faces. First-timers Zhang Hongzhang, 39, and Wu Fei, 32 – China’s youngest astronaut to be sent to space – were picked to participate in the programme in 2020.

Commander Zhang Lu, 48, flew on the 2022 Shenzhou-15 mission.

FIRST SMALL MAMMALS ON SPACE STATION

The Shenzhou-21 astronauts will take over from the Shenzhou-20 crew who had lived and worked on board Tiangong, or “Heavenly Palace”, for more than six months. The Shenzhou-20 astronauts will return to Earth in the coming days.

The Shenzhou-21 crew were also joined by four black mice, the first small mammals to be taken to the Chinese space station. The mice will be used in experiments on reproduction in low Earth orbit.

Biannual launches have become the norm for the Shenzhou programme, which has in the past year reached new milestones with the deployment of Chinese astronauts born in the 1990s, a world-record spacewalk, and plans to train and send the first foreign astronaut, from Pakistan, to Tiangong next year.

The rapid advances have raised alarm bells in Washington, which is now racing to put a U.S. astronaut on the moon again before China does.

Both countries are also competing in nascent institution-building efforts, with the U.S.-led Artemis Accords on lunar exploration matched up against the Chinese and Russian-led International Lunar Research Station.
